If you bought orange juice that has been stored in the fridge, then accordingly, it should be kept in the fridge. Those types of orange juice require refrigeration all the time. Let’s see whether the fridge is needed for unopened and open orange juice. Orange juice should be kept at the same temperature it was stored before purchase. If you got your Tropicana orange juice off of the dry shelves, there’s no need to refrigerate it. However, if you got it from the fridge section, you’ll have to keep it refrigerated even if it is yet unopened. If it has been stored unopened in the refrigerator, it will still be good 7-10 days past the “best by” date. If opened before that date, the juice will be safe and tasty for 7 days after opening, if refrigerated. (Write the date you open it on the container.)
